我有一个mysql查询,它在我的网站上请求新闻我使用
$sql = mysql_query("SELECT * FROM news");
$count = mysql_num_rows($sql);
if ($count) {
while ($myarray = mysql_fetch_array($sql)) {
$myarray['headline'];
$myarray['content'];
}
}
如果我想在第一条新闻之后粘贴像视频,我做了什么?因此,在第一个和第二个之间,我很乐意粘贴一个YouTube视频。
答案 0 :(得分:1)
如果我理解正确,你想要将一个数组元素插入到一个特定的位置,在你的情况下我们必须这样做。
$result = array_slice($myarray, 0, 1, true) +
array("youtube" => "youtube.com") +
array_slice($myarray, 1, count($myarray) - 1, true) ;
print_r($result);
它会打印;
Array
(
[headline] => your headline
[youtube] => youtube.com
[content] => your content
)